Not too sure anything has been confirmed for a London run of The Little Mermaid.

Sister Act: The Musical looks more likely to hit the West End. After a mixed reception for their off Broadway run, the latest I heard was that they were going to bring it to London before a Broadway run, after substantial changes to the original show. Again, only rumours, but the Palladium has been mentioned and I would've thought Grindrod would be casting as its the same producers as Hairspray.
